Market IntelliX Research indicates that the global STR Typing Test market will expand from US$ 402 million in 2025 to approximately US$ 579 million by 2031, achieving a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 6.6% during the forecast period.
STR typing tests are widely used to verify the identity and purity of human cell lines. These tests identify short tandem repeat (STR) markers using multiplex polymerase chain reaction (PCR) technology to analyze polymorphic regions in the human genome. STR typing plays an essential role in research integrity, forensic applications, and genetic testing by ensuring accurate cell line identification and contamination detection.
